      • Ambrogio
        • Caetano
          • Origin:

            Portuguese
          • Meaning:

            "from Gaeta"
          • Description:

            The attractive Portuguese form of Gaëtan/Gaetano, meaning "from Gaeta" (a town in ancient Italy).
        • Ensio
          • Origin:

            Finnish
          • Meaning:

            "first"
          • Description:

            Ensio derives from the Finnish word ensimmäinen, meaning "first one."

          • Aryo
            • Origin:

              Persian
            • Meaning:

              "aryan"
            • Description:

              Aryobarzanes or Aryo Barzan, meaning "exalting the Aryans", is the name of a Persian hero who fought against Alexander the Great in 330 BC.

            • Yarilo
              • Origin:

                Serbian, Croatian, and Russian deity
              • Description:

                God of rebirth worshipped in Central and Eastern Europe. Yarilo represented the sacred youthful life-force and was associated with spring and agricultural fertility.
